As of January 2021, China introduced a brand new policy called the "cooling-off rule".  China, looking at the increase in divorce fees growing on the annually basis, the Marriage and Loved ones Version of Civil Code of your Men and women's Republic of China secured an report 1077 setting up a mandatory cooling-off period, that has two specifications. First, on the working day during which authorities have acquired the divorce purposes, the two functions can withdraw the registration within 30 days, and On top of that to that, immediately after 30 times are up, couples are necessary to physically make an application for divorce certificate, and when they do not clearly show up, the Preliminary divorce software might be immediately perceived as withdrawn.

In Britain, before 1857 wives were viewed as beneath the financial and authorized protection in their husbands, and divorce was almost impossible. It required an exceedingly high priced non-public Act of Parliament costing Probably £200, of the type just the richest could probably pay for. It absolutely was quite challenging to safe divorce about the grounds of adultery, desertion, or cruelty. The initial key legislative victory came Using the Matrimonial Triggers Act 1857, which passed about the physically demanding opposition in the very traditional Church of England.

On a countrywide degree, the Unique Marriage Act, handed in 1954, is really an inter-religious marriage legislation allowing Indian nationals to marry and divorce regardless of their faith or faith. The Hindu Relationship Act, 1955 legally permitted divorce to Hindus and also other communities who selected to marry underneath these acts. The Indian Divorce Act 1869[166] could be the law concerning the divorce of individual professing the Christian faith. Divorce may be sought by here a partner or wife on grounds which includes adultery, cruelty, desertion for two decades, spiritual conversion, mental abnormality, venereal disorder, and leprosy.[167] Divorce is additionally available based upon mutual consent of both of those the spouses, which may be submitted following no less than 1 12 months of divided living.
